REVISION SUMMARY
  Alternative to D22882 <https://phabricator.kde.org/D22882>.
  
  Our use of "capacity" to refer to how much of a battery's original capacity remains is
  confusing. This is made less confusing by inverting the number and referring to it as
  "degradation". "Degradation: 21%" communicates that the battery has lost 21% of its
  original capacity far better than "Capacity: 79%" does, because the latter is easily
  confused with the battery's current charge level.
  
  To further reduce the confusion, the battery's degradation lavel is relocated to the
  Battery section.
